Revolutionizing Safety: Japan’s Cutting-Edge Innovations in Earthquake Early Warning Systems

Introduction

Japan is a global leader in earthquake preparedness, thanks to its pioneering advancements in earthquake early warning systems (EEWS). Given the country’s vulnerability to seismic activity, continuous innovation in technology plays a vital role in minimizing damage and saving lives during earthquakes. This article explores Japan’s technological breakthroughs in earthquake early warning systems, highlighting how these innovations contribute to disaster resilience and public safety.

The Urgent Need for Earthquake Early Warning Systems

Earthquakes pose a significant threat in Japan as it is situated on the Pacific “Ring of Fire,” a seismically active zone. Rapid detection and dissemination of warnings are critical to reducing the impact of earthquakes, allowing people and systems valuable time to take precautionary actions. Early warning systems are designed to detect initial seismic waves and provide alerts seconds before the more destructive shaking arrives.

How Japan’s EEWS Works

Japan’s earthquake early warning system utilizes a dense network of seismic sensors distributed throughout the country. These sensors detect primary waves (P-waves)—the fastest seismic waves that travel through the earth—and relay this data to sophisticated algorithms that analyze the quake’s magnitude and location in real time. If the system predicts significant shaking, warnings are broadcasted via television, radio, mobile phones, and public announcement systems.

This multi-channel communication ensures rapid dissemination to maximize the chances of timely protective measures.

Innovative Technologies Driving Japan’s EEWS

  1. Advanced Sensor Networks Japan’s dense seismic sensor network is one of the most comprehensive worldwide, with thousands of accelerometers and seismometers installed in strategic locations. These sensors offer high precision and instant data transmission, allowing for quicker detection and greater accuracy.
  2. Artificial Intelligence and Machine Learning Recent innovations incorporate AI and machine learning algorithms to improve the system’s predictive accuracy. These technologies analyze historical and real-time data to better forecast the intensity and spread of earthquakes, reducing false alarms and enhancing response effectiveness.
  3. Integration with IoT and Smart Infrastructure Japan’s EEWS integrates with the Internet of Things (IoT) devices, enabling automated safety measures like shutting down gas lines, stopping trains, and activating emergency protocols in smart buildings. This interconnected network helps to minimize secondary disaster risks, such as fires and transportation accidents.
  4. Mobile Alert Systems and Apps Mobile technology advancements have enabled widespread access to real-time earthquake alerts through dedicated apps and emergency notification systems. These mobile alerts reach millions, including tourists and residents who are away from conventional media sources.

Impact on Public Safety and Disaster Management

Japan’s innovative EEWS has dramatically improved public safety by providing crucial seconds to tens of seconds of warning before strong shaking begins. These precious moments allow people to take cover, halt surgeries, stop trains, and suspend industrial processes, significantly reducing injuries and casualties.

The system also supports emergency responders in mobilizing resources more efficiently, streamlining rescue efforts immediately following an earthquake.

Challenges and Future Developments

While Japan’s EEWS is a technological marvel, it faces challenges such as ensuring accessibility for all populations, minimizing false alerts, and expanding coverage to offshore and less populated areas. Ongoing research focuses on enhancing earthquake magnitude estimation and developing tsunami early warning integration.

Future innovations may include deeper AI capabilities and satellite-assisted detection to further boost the speed and accuracy of warnings.

Summary

Japan exemplifies how cutting-edge technology and continuous innovation can transform earthquake early warning systems into vital tools for safeguarding lives and infrastructure. Its model serves as a benchmark for other earthquake-prone regions globally seeking to improve disaster resilience.
